| CVE-2022-47648 | 1 Bosch | 2 B420, B420 Firmware | 2023-08-08 | N/A | 8.8 HIGH |
| An Improper Access Control vulnerability allows an attacker to access the control panel of the B420 without requiring any sort of authorization or authentication due to the IP based authorization. If an authorized user has accessed a publicly available B420 product using valid credentials, an insider attacker can gain access to the same panel without requiring any sort of authorization. The B420 module was already obsolete at the time this vulnerability was found (The End of Life announcement was made in 2013). | |||||
| CVE-2022-4304 | 2 Openssl, Stormshield | 4 Openssl, Endpoint Security, Sslvpn and 1 more | 2023-08-08 | N/A | 5.9 MEDIUM |
| A timing based side channel exists in the OpenSSL RSA Decryption implementation which could be sufficient to recover a plaintext across a network in a Bleichenbacher style attack. To achieve a successful decryption an attacker would have to be able to send a very large number of trial messages for decryption. The vulnerability affects all RSA padding modes: PKCS#1 v1.5, RSA-OEAP and RSASVE. For example, in a TLS connection, RSA is commonly used by a client to send an encrypted pre-master secret to the server. An attacker that had observed a genuine connection between a client and a server could use this flaw to send trial messages to the server and record the time taken to process them. After a sufficiently large number of messages the attacker could recover the pre-master secret used for the original connection and thus be able to decrypt the application data sent over that connection. | |||||
